Output 28287d2010876370c54253350a17188f38940561e8da0d95192f79a2421eca74:6

value
177149605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269feeece441f7768d27cbacf2f66ec02ec2190a OP_EQUAL
address
MBRPW5ch8bJ8ntJyeib18aKfMjhjk3n1B3
transaction
28287d2010876370c54253350a17188f38940561e8da0d95192f79a2421eca74
spent
true